Yvonne Taylor is enjoying a great start to the West Midlands Ladies Super League having won all of her fourteen games so far and although she didn’t play in the latest round of fixtures she remains top of the table with fifty-six points and has a two points lead, plus two games in hand on second placed Gemma Barrett who added a straight 3-0 win over Sarah Maybury to her account. Third in the league Kat McLean had 3-0 wins over both Jacqui Simmons and Kath Jenkins to take her to within ten points of second placed Barrett with a total of four games in hand. Reigning champion Jacqueline Maiden was another player to add two straight 3-0 wins to her tally as she accounted for Tara Simmons-Fullwood and Sam Rowley to see her move up three places in the table to fourth on forty-one points with games in hand on the top two players.
